NEW YEAR'S DAY AUCTION

Featuring a Collection of 14 American Impressionist oil paintings by Frank Swift Chase, acquired directly from the artist's descendants. Including Fine Art, Silver, Furniture, Fine Watches, Art Glass feature, Mid Mod feature, Decorative Art and Accessory items from Estates and Private Collections in Michigan, Indiana and Ohio. Featuring items from the Natalie Field Foundation and the Estate of John and Madeline Kiefer.
